As they say, health is wealth, and we all want our fathers to live long and healthy lives. Here are seven essential health tests that dads over the age of 50 should consider:

1. Liver Function Test: With age, the liver undergoes wear and tear. If your father drinks alcohol or smokes, he may be at a higher risk of developing liver cancer. Early detection is crucial, as treating liver cancer in advanced stages becomes challenging. 

2. Lipid Profile Test: A periodic Lipid Profile Test is a must in a nation prone to heart attacks and cardiac arrests. This test examines the total cholesterol level, low-density lipoprotein, high-density cholesterol, and triglycerides in the blood. High cholesterol levels can indicate potential blockages in the arteries of the heart.

3. Blood Sugar: Unchecked diabetes can be a silent killer, increasing the risk of cardiovascular diseases and other chronic health conditions such as pancreatic failure or cancer. Regular monitoring of blood sugar levels is essential.

4. Blood Pressure Checkup: High blood pressure is a common problem, especially among men over the age of 50 in India. Uncontrolled blood pressure can make elderly men more susceptible to heart attacks.

5. Prostate Cancer Screening: Prostate cancer is slow-growing but becomes incurable later. Encourage your father to undergo a blood test that measures the level of prostate-specific antigen (PSA) in his system, regardless of whether he exhibits symptoms or not.

6. Colonoscopy: This screening test aids in the early detection of colon or colorectal cancer, one of the deadliest cancers affecting people over 55 years of age. It can spread to other parts of the gastrointestinal system if not detected early. If your father experiences chronic constipation or notices blood in his stools, it is crucial to undergo a colonoscopy as soon as possible.

7. Chest X-Ray/CT Scan: If your father is a chain smoker or has a history of smoking, a yearly chest X-ray is essential. Lung carcinoma remains the most common cancer in men, so a chest X-ray is recommended if your father complains of a chronic cough or is a chain smoker.
